The summary results of Donlon Ltd are as follows:

Product

A

B

C

Total

 

Shs.000

Shs.000

Shs.000

Shs.000

Sales revenue

300

200

100

600

Variable costs

150

120

70

340

Contribution

 

 

 

260

Fixed costs

 

 

 

100

Net profit

 

 

 

160

Contribution sales ratio

0.5

0.4

0.3

0.433

Required

Prepare a profit volume graph which shows the overall results for Donlon Ltd

Prepare an amended profit curve where the market forces have led to a switch of Shs. 200,000 of sales from product A to product C

Prepare a summary which shows the value of each of the following for both the original results and the amended results

Net profit

Break-even point

Margin of safety

Overall contribution sales ratio
